Zakat

1861. It is obligatory to pay Zakat on the following nine things: (i) Wheat (ii) Barley (iii) Palm dates (iv) Raisins (v) Gold (Vi) saver (vii) Camel (viii) Cow(ix) Sheep (including goat). And if a person is the owner of these nine things he should, in accordance with the conditions, which will be mentioned later. put theirprescribed quantity to one of the uses. as ordered.
1862.On the basis of obligatory precaution Zakat should be paid on salat, which is a soft grain like wheat with the property of barley and on alas, which is likewheat. and is the food of the people of Sana.
1863. Payment of Zakat becomes obligatory only when the property reaches the prescribed limit and the owner of the property is adult, sane and fee and is entitledto appropriate it.
1864. If a person remains the owner of cow, sheep, camel, gold and silver for 11 months, payment of Zakat becomes obligatory for him from the first of the 12thmonth but he should calculate the commencement of the next year after the end of the 12th month.
1865. If the owner of cow, sheep, camel gold and silver becomes adult during the year for example.,if a child becomes the owner of 40 sheep in the let of Moharrumand attains the age of puberty after two months, he is not liable to pay Zakat after the expiry of 11 months from the 1st of Moharrum. On the other hand payment of Zakatbecomes obligatory for him after expiry of 11 months fm the time he attained the age of puberty.
